Ordinals
beta
Address 3Bzmr3ELc73xcqoxpGDZ2YaxaVSQeppPn6
sat balance
40744
runes balances
outputs
3b3583a6f6c3277eaf3b7364f25b521d9a183400f8355a221fb9f0f303fab738:1